5 files modified
1 files added
| | |
| | | |
| | | import com.baomidou.mybatisplus.core.mapper.BaseMapper; |
| | | import com.nq.pojo.OrderEchoBean; |
| | | import com.nq.pojo.OrderEchoOut; |
| | | import com.nq.pojo.reponse.OrderEChoReponse; |
| | | import org.apache.ibatis.annotations.Mapper; |
| | | import org.springframework.stereotype.Repository; |
| | |
| | | |
| | | |
| | | |
| | | List<OrderEchoBean> queryByUserId(Integer id); |
| | | List<OrderEchoOut> queryByUserId(Integer id); |
| | | |
| | | |
| | | List<OrderEChoReponse> queryAll(); |
| New file |
| | |
| | | package com.nq.pojo; |
| | | |
| | | import com.baomidou.mybatisplus.annotation.IdType; |
| | | import com.baomidou.mybatisplus.annotation.TableField; |
| | | import com.baomidou.mybatisplus.annotation.TableId; |
| | | import lombok.Data; |
| | | import org.springframework.data.annotation.Transient; |
| | | |
| | | /** |
| | | * @program: dabao |
| | | * @description: |
| | | * @create: 2024-04-28 16:58 |
| | | **/ |
| | | @Data |
| | | public class OrderEchoOut { |
| | | |
| | | private Integer id; |
| | | |
| | | private String eid; |
| | | |
| | | private String returnOfRate; |
| | | |
| | | private String buyTime; |
| | | |
| | | private String endTime; |
| | | |
| | | |
| | | private String userId; |
| | | |
| | | |
| | | private String money; |
| | | |
| | | private String state; |
| | | |
| | | private String earnings; |
| | | |
| | | private String returnTime; |
| | | |
| | | |
| | | private String title; |
| | | |
| | | } |
| | |
| | | |
| | | import com.nq.pojo.EChoBean; |
| | | import com.nq.pojo.OrderEchoBean; |
| | | import com.nq.pojo.OrderEchoOut; |
| | | import com.nq.pojo.reponse.OrderEChoReponse; |
| | | |
| | | import javax.servlet.http.HttpServletRequest; |
| | |
| | | boolean buyECho(String eId, BigDecimal money, HttpServletRequest request); |
| | | |
| | | |
| | | List<OrderEchoBean> queryOrderEcho(HttpServletRequest request); |
| | | List<OrderEchoOut> queryOrderEcho(HttpServletRequest request); |
| | | |
| | | List<OrderEChoReponse> queryALLOrderEcho(); |
| | | |
| | |
| | | import com.nq.dao.UserAssetsMapper; |
| | | import com.nq.enums.EStockType; |
| | | import com.nq.enums.EUserAssets; |
| | | import com.nq.pojo.EChoBean; |
| | | import com.nq.pojo.OrderEchoBean; |
| | | import com.nq.pojo.User; |
| | | import com.nq.pojo.UserAssets; |
| | | import com.nq.pojo.*; |
| | | import com.nq.pojo.reponse.OrderEChoReponse; |
| | | import com.nq.service.IEchoServices; |
| | | import com.nq.service.IUserService; |
| | |
| | | } |
| | | |
| | | @Override |
| | | public List<OrderEchoBean> queryOrderEcho(HttpServletRequest request) { |
| | | public List<OrderEchoOut> queryOrderEcho(HttpServletRequest request) { |
| | | User user = this.iUserService.getCurrentRefreshUser(request); |
| | | if (user == null) { |
| | | return new ArrayList<>(); |
| | |
| | | </sql> |
| | | |
| | | |
| | | <select id="queryByUserId" resultMap="BaseResultMap"> |
| | | <select id="queryByUserId" resultType="com.nq.pojo.OrderEchoOut"> |
| | | select o.id,o.eid,o.return_of_rate, |
| | | o.buy_time,o.end_time,o.user_id,o.state,o.money,e.title,e.return_time |
| | | FROM_UNIXTIME(o.buy_time/1000, '%Y-%m-%d %H:%i:%s') as buy_time, |
| | | FROM_UNIXTIME(o.end_time/1000, '%Y-%m-%d %H:%i:%s') as end_time, |
| | | o.user_id,o.state,o.money,e.title,e.return_time |
| | | from order_echo o |
| | | join echo e |
| | | on o.eid = e.id |
| | |
| | | </sql> |
| | | |
| | | |
| | | <select id="queryByUserId" resultMap="BaseResultMap"> |
| | | <select id="queryByUserId" resultType="com.nq.pojo.OrderEchoOut"> |
| | | select o.id,o.eid,o.return_of_rate, |
| | | o.buy_time,o.end_time,o.user_id,o.state,o.money,e.title,e.return_time |
| | | FROM_UNIXTIME(o.buy_time/1000, '%Y-%m-%d %H:%i:%s') as buy_time, |
| | | FROM_UNIXTIME(o.end_time/1000, '%Y-%m-%d %H:%i:%s') as end_time, |
| | | o.user_id,o.state,o.money,e.title,e.return_time |
| | | from order_echo o |
| | | join echo e |
| | | on o.eid = e.id |